Beautiful, descriptive writing. A book about family relationships, breaking free from the ties that bind families together, looking for love in all the wrong places and recognizing that it might be where you least expected it.
Told from the point of view of Nell, daughter of Carmel, daughter of the famous poet Phil whose fame, reputation as well as his brutality and philandering overshadow his entire family.
